## Service Accounts — Replica Lag Alarm

The svc-lagwatch account polls the Dunmore read replicas every 30s and fires the lag alarm when replication delay exceeds 45s. Scope: metrics:read only. No write access, no cross-region reach. Alarm delivery goes through the internal Hullet relay; failures there page on-call directly. Rotation cadence is quarterly, enforced by the credential scanner. Audit events land in the standard pipeline with caller identity attached. The account authenticates to the Hullet relay with the key below.

gateway credential: zpat7_wu4aBVX

## Break-Glass: Static-Analysis Baseline Override

If the Greywick scanner's baseline file becomes corrupted and blocks a release, the release manager may invoke break-glass access to regenerate it. First confirm with the Ironquill security rotation that no genuine findings are being suppressed, then check out the Pellbridge baseline repository in read-write mode. Document the incident number in the override log before touching anything. To unseal the baseline signing key, enter the recovery passphrase shown below.

recovery phrase for kahag-tagug: ulawyn-holael-oliix

// Max nodes the Tanglewood graph visualizer will render before
// collapsing clusters into summary blobs. Yes, it's arbitrary —
// past this point the layout engine turns into soup and new
// hires file perf bugs. Bump it only with profiling evidence.
// If you change it, note the build token below.

session token of kahag-bawip = htk6_729d08

# Service Accounts: String Extraction

The `extract-i18n` script pulls translatable strings from all Bramblewick repos and pushes them to the Glossa service. It runs under the `i18n-extractor` service account. Do not run it under your personal account; Glossa rate-limits individual users aggressively. The account has write access to the staging catalog only. Set the token in your shell before invoking the script. The current staging token is below.

API key for kahap-kafog: zpat15_6qzxZ7YR8aDwjmp